Subject: [Phpmyadmin-devel] js advice please
Hi,
I'm working on a bug [0]. The solution I'm trying is:
- use display:none on the throbber
- temporarily replace the navi reload image with the throbber image
My problem is that the reloading operation is so fast (less than one
second) that I cannot see the throbber image. When I add an alert just
before putting back the reload image, I have the proof that the throbber
image is there.
So, how can I ensure that the throbber image stays there at least, say,
one or two seconds? I tried with setTimeout() to no avail.
